About

Once a coal storage barn and horse stable from 1911, now a net-positive, regenerative design studio—The Stables at Fort Ward is a bold reinterpretation of historic architecture for a new era. Located in Kitsap County’s Fort Ward Historic District on Bainbridge Island, the first phase of this multi-year transformation converts a nationally registered military structure into the new workplace for McLennan Design and Perkins&Will’s Bainbridge studio.

Designed to meet the rigorous standards of the Living Building Challenge, the adaptive reuse project preserves the building’s original timber frame and historic character while introducing state-of-the-art systems for energy, water, and health. With biophilic interiors, an all-electric infrastructure, and the lowest embodied carbon of any Perkins&Will office globally, The Stables proves that preservation and innovation are not opposites—but powerful partners in shaping a future that’s resilient, inclusive, and deeply rooted in place.
